In order to promote a more results-oriented approach in programming and monitoring of Roma inclusion development outcomes, UNDP has established a regional support facility, among other objectives, to assist national institutions in (a) operationalizing the National Roma Integration Strategies so that they have their implementing infrastructure at central and local levels and (b) supporting the establishment of M&E frameworks, including data collection for results-oriented progress monitoring. In order to promote people-centred local development planning, data collection and analysis and designing sustainable services that will address and respond to locally identified needs of the most vulnerable groups of the society, the project supports development and implementation of innovative initiatives, which may, but not be limited to use of IT solutions. From 13 May – 30 September 2014, the citizens of 4 municipalities (Tetovo, Prilep, Kumanovo and Suto Orizari) had an opportunity to specify their priorities for local action on the four touch screens installed in each municipality and online through the web page www.moja-opstina.mk. Moja Opstina application offered a list of key development issues from which the public was asked to select three which they consider most important for them and their families.
Objectives
The key objective of the assignment is: to develop and test a model that will propose new ways to improve education outcomes for pupils from the socially disadvantaged families in municipality of Tetovo, a priority which was selected by local population. Developed solution should offer innovative ways for strengthening institutional and individual capacities of relevant local stakeholders to support pupils from socially disadvantaged families to improve their learning efforts and outcome. Where feasible the solution should incorporate innovative, including IT-based solutions.
Deliverables
This assignment shall be completed by a local NGO. Expected deliverables from the NGO, in the course of the assignment, are:
- Developed and tested model with new ways to increase the education outcomes for the pupils from the socially disadvantaged families in
municipality of Tetovo.
- Report on the gathered and assessed parents, pupils and teachers’ feedback on the model functionality from the proposed M&E System;
- Structural learning report with inputs from the NGO representatives involved in this intervention with descriptions on what worked and
what didn’t in the process of testing the prototype and why.
- Final report with all the undertaken actions, achieved results, faced challenges and undertaken actions to overcome them, and final
conclusions and proposals.
